The Installation Process: What to Expect
The procedure of back door installation usually involves several steps:
- Consultation: Homeowners discuss their requirements and choices with the installer.
- Measurement: The installer takes exact measurements to make sure the brand-new door fits properly.
- Product Selection: Homeowners choose materials based on spending plan, looks, and energy effectiveness.
- Preparation: The existing door and frame may need to be gotten rid of, needing cautious managing to avoid home damage.
- Installation: The new door is hung and protected, with adjustments made for optimal performance.
- Ending up Touches: Weather stripping and seals are used, locks are installed, and any required trims are completed.
Installation Timeline
Step | Approximated Time |
---|---|
Consultation | 1-2 hours |
Measurement | 1-2 hours |
Preparation | 2-4 hours |
Installation | 3-6 hours |
Final Inspection | 1 hour |
Total Time | 8-15 hours |

4. How do More Tips maintain my back door?
Routine upkeep strategies consist of:
- Inspecting weather condition stripping and seals for wear.
- Cleaning the door surface area and hardware.
- Inspecting the alignment to prevent sticking.
- Applying paint or sealant as needed.
5. What are some indications that I should change my back door?
Signs consist of:
- Difficulty opening or closing the door.
- Visible drafts or water leakages.
- Noticeable damage, such as fractures or decomposing.
- Out-of-date aesthetics that do not match your home's design.
